Very common situation — second/third installment delays are systemic. File RTI to Block Development Officer (BDO) + Project Director, DRDA of your district. Ask:

1. Stage of construction recorded in AwaasSoft for sanction no. X 2. Date geo-tagged photo of last stage was uploaded 3. Reason for non-release of 2nd installment 4. Name + designation of officer responsible for verification 5. Number of similar sanctions in your block where 2nd installment is pending beyond 6 months

Crucial: PMAY-G installments are linked to geo-tagged photos in AwaasSoft. Often the photo is uploaded by the local supervisor but not verified by the BDO — that's the bottleneck. Question #2 + #4 surfaces this.

Adding for Kerala/TN context — there's a Social Audit mechanism under PMAY-G. File a Social Audit request alongside RTI; the Gram Sabha review surfaces stuck cases faster than admin route alone.

Also include the District Collector in CC. PMAY-G is monitored at Collector level, and once it lands on their dashboard, BDOs act within days.
